Texas Standard For May 5, 2020
Add to the latest coronavirus hotspots, Texas prisons. Some 70% of those tested have the COVID-19. What happens next? Jolie McCullough of the Texas Tribune talks about how Texas prisons are trying to tackle COVID-19 behind bars, and what their options are. And: Federal stimulus money for small businesses and native Americans. Have both missed the mark? We’ll explore. Also: Why University of Texas researchers think the llama could be a pandemic hero. Plus: Revisiting the border wall and a whole lot more today on the Texas Standard:
